#nav { height:90px; padding:0 0 10px 0; width:940px; }

#nav img { float:left; }

#navframe { float:right;width:682px; }

#nav ul { float:left; height:90px; margin:0; padding:0; position:relative; width:490px; }

#nav ul li { padding-left:0; }

#nav li { background:url(../images/nav.jpg) no-repeat 0 0; display:inline; height:90px; width:98px; }

#nav li a { background:url(../images/nav.jpg) no-repeat 0 0; display:block; height:90px; position:absolute; text-indent:-9999px; width:98px; }

#nav a:hover { background-position:0 -90px; }

#nav li#home a { background-position:0 0;left:0; }
#nav li#home a:hover, #homePage #nav li#home a { background-position:0 -90px; }

#nav li#solutions a { background-position:-98px 0;left:98px; }
#nav li#solutions a:hover, #solutionsPage #nav li#solutions a, #featuresPage #nav li#solutions a { background-position:-98px -90px; }

#nav li#testimonials a { background-position:-196px 0;left:196px; }
#nav li#testimonials a:hover, #testimonialsPage #nav li#testimonials a { background-position:-196px  -90px; }

#nav li#about a { background-position:-294px 0;left:294px; }
#nav li#about a:hover, #aboutPage #nav li#about a, #partnersPage #nav li#about a { background-position:-294px -90px; }

#nav li#contact a { background-position:-392px 0;left:392px; }
#nav li#contact a:hover, #contactPage #nav li#contact a { background-position:-392px -90px; }


/* sub nav */

#subnav { background:#fff;border:solid 1px #B6B6B6;float:left;margin:0 15px 25px 0;width:180px; }
#subnav ul, #subnav li { list-style-type:none; margin:0 0 0 0; padding:0; }
#subnav ul ul { list-style-type:none; margin:0 0 5px 0; padding:0; }
#subnav li a { background:url(../images/bg_subnav.gif) no-repeat 0 center;border-top:solid 1px #cb1f5b; color:#003f6b;display:block;font-size:12px;font-weight:bold;line-height:16px;padding:8px 18px 8px 9px; width:153px; }
#subnav li.category a { border:none;padding:6px 18px 6px 9px; text-transform:uppercase; }
#subnav ul ul li a { border:none;font-weight:normal;padding:2px 18px 6px 18px; width:144px; }



.quote #subtrial a,
.solut #subsolutions a,
.fleet #subfleet a.top,
.signalaction #subsignalact a,
.gardispatch #subsiggarmin a,
.tracking #subgps a,
.equioment #subequip a,
.refrigerate #subrefrig a,
.electriclog #subelec a,
.marcus #submarcus a.top,
.marcusaction #submarcusact a,
.marcusdispatch #submarcusdispatch a,
.theft #subtheft a,
.world #subworld a,
.insurance #subinsurance a,
.asset #subasset a,
.abou #subabout a,
.partn #subpart a,
#subnav li a:hover { background:url(../images/bg_subnav.gif) no-repeat -180px center;color:#006fb9;text-decoration:none; }

.signalaction #subfleet a.top,
.gardispatch #subfleet a.top,
.tracking #subfleet a.top,
.equioment #subfleet a.top,
.refrigerate #subfleet a.top,
.electriclog #subfleet a.top,
.marcusaction #submarcus a.top,
.marcusdispatch #submarcus a.top { color:#006fb9; }


#subnav dl { margin:20px 0 15px 15px; }
#subnav dt { margin:0 0 8px 0; font-weight:bold; }




